Diffractive structure functions in DIS

Abstract

A review of theoretical models of diffractive structure functions in deep inelastic scattering (DIS) is presented with a view to highlighting distinctive features, that may be distinguished experimentally. In particular, predictions for the behaviour of the diffractive structure functions F2D, FLD, F2D(charm) are presented. The measurement of these functions at both small and high values of the variable β and their evolution with Q2 is expected to reveal crucial information concerning the underlying dynamics.
